    Ingredients

    The ingredients needed to make Quick & Easy Fresh Tomato Focaccia Pizza:

    1. Take 1 loaf focaccia or ciabatta (or similarly flat-ish shaped softer, rustic bread), sliced in half lengthwise (This is one of those tasks made much easier by a bread knife.)
    2. Take fresh, ripe tomatoes. About 1 medium beefsteak tomato's worth per piece of pizza, which is about 1.5 pear type tomatoes, and maybe about 10 grape or cherry type tomatoes
    3. Prepare grated cheese. I recommend something like mozzarella (not fresh), Monterey Jack, Fontina, or Havarti
    4. Prepare about 1/4 small clove of garlic, grated, per tomato
    5. Make ready olive oil
    6. Prepare fresh basil, finely chopped or chiffonaded. About 1 leaf per tomato used
    7. Take salt

    Instructions

    Instructions to make Quick & Easy Fresh Tomato Focaccia Pizza:

    1. Preheat the oven to 400F.
    2. Dice as many tomatoes as you'll need and thoroughly squeeze the excess liquid from them in a two-handed fist. (If you're like me, you'll save the juice and pulp in a little bowl and take a shot when you're done. It's a given your hands are clean when you squeeze. ;) )
    3. Toss the squeezed tomatoes with about 1/8 teaspoon of garlic per tomato, about 1.5 teaspoons of olive oil per tomato, fresh basil to taste, and a pinch of salt to bring out the flavors, remembering that your cheese will also be salty.
    4. Spread a layer of grated cheese on the cut side of your bread first, then a layer of the tomato mixture, then a thin layer of cheese on top again to hold the tomatoes in place.
    5. Bake the pizza on a cookie sheet or sheet pan for 10 to 12 minutes, or until all the cheese is melted. - - And that's it! - - Enjoy. :)
